简介:
NX二次开发 转置矩阵 UF_MTX3_transpose。
代码:
#include "me.hpp"
extern DllExport void ufusr(char* param, int* returnCode, int rlen)
{
UF_initialize();
double dMtx[9] = {
1.000000000, 0.000000000, 0.000000000,
0.000000000, 0.956304756, 0.292371705,
0.000000000, -0.292371705,0.956304756 };
double TransposeMtx[9] = { 0.0 };
UF_MTX3_transpose(dMtx, TransposeMtx);
for (int i = 0; i < 9; ++i)
{
print("%f", TransposeMtx[i]);
if ((i+1) % 3 == 0)
print("\n");
else
print(",");
}
UF_terminate();
}
extern int ufusr_ask_unload(void)
{
return (UF_UNLOAD_IMMEDIATELY);
}
效果:
文章来源:https://www.toymoban.com/news/detail-661592.html
me.hpp 内容:http://t.csdn.cn/QNPAi文章来源地址https://www.toymoban.com/news/detail-661592.html
到了这里,关于NX二次开发 转置矩阵 UF_MTX3_transpose的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!